Governor Saraki endorses sanction of erring PDP members

Date: 2010-01-10

Kwara State Governor, Dr. Bukola Saraki has endorsed sanctioning of any erring member of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in the State found guilty of causing disaffection in the party, just as he maintained that anyone caught in the web would be dealt with accordingly. 

Dr. Saraki handed down the warning at the weekend while speaking at an interactive session with party leaders, elders and supporters at the Charity Home, Iloffa road, G.R.A., Ilorin. 

The Governor, who expressed displeasure over the attitude of some party members, cautioned that the party would no longer condone any act of indiscipline. 

His words; "The Chairman and other executive members of the party have now been empowered to clamp down heavily on any erring member of the party to arrest the incessant acts of indiscipline exhibited by certain members whose interests are not in tandem with the party objectives". 

"From now on, the chairman has been mandated to impose stringent sanction on any erring member and when he does, nobody would come to the rescue of such erring member, so you are all warned in your own interest to desist from rumour mongering or other acts capable of tarnishing the good image of the party". 

"Long before now, the Chairman would have shown some bad eggs within the party the red card but we were just appealing to him to continue to be lenient, but let me assure you all that the saving grace was now over, as anyone who misbehaves now would be shown the way out of the party". 

Dr Saraki, who also explained that the party’s constitution was explicit enough on indiscipline, directed members to go back to their various wards and work together for the overall success of the party. 

The welfare of members of the party, the governor said, would continued to be accorded priority attention but cautioned that they must show sufficient decorum and respect for the party’s leadership. 

He also stressed the importance of membership registration card, pointing out that more membership card would soon be made available by the National Secretariat of the party and enjoined those yet to register to ensure that they obtain their membership card in earnest. 

In his opening remark, the PDP Chairman in the State, Alhaji Yusuf Ayedun appealed to party members to register and obtain their voters’ card, saying it was the only document that would enable them to exercise their civic responsibility during election. 

Alhaji Ayedun also urged members to attend ward meetings regularly and get prepared for the forthcoming Local Government election in the State. 

In his sectoral report, Commissioner for Works and Transport, Engineer Abdulrauf Kola Shittu had disclosed that over 600 Kilometres rural roads have been slated for construction in all the 16 Local Government Councils this year with at least 30 km. in each local government. 

Engr. Shittu disclosed further that more township roads cutting across the three Senatorial Districts would also be constructed while assuring that the Post-Office flyover bridge and other on-going road projects would soon be ready for commissioning at the end of this month. 

Earlier, the Special Adviser to the Governor on Political Affairs, Alhaji Musa Abdullahi had hinted that another batch of 105 rural communities are currently undergoing the process of rural electrification with 50 communities already completed while work had reached 90% completion on 30 others. 

Work on the remaining 25 communities would be completed in the next four weeks, Abdullahi assured, adding that additional 49 new transformers have been procured to improve power supply in the rural areas.
